Because public safety entities operate on decade-long infrastructure cycles, maintaining compatibility is vital. The PSW900 program provides , letting teams inject newer replacement pagers into existing networks without forcing an expensive, system-wide infrastructure upgrade.

The PSW900 is specialized Windows-based software that acts as the interface between a PC and Swissphone pagers. It allows users to manage RICs (Radio Identification Codes), address profiles, and other device-specific features.

is the proprietary programming software developed by Swissphone Telecom AG to configure its classic legacy series of POCSAG numeric and alphanumeric pagers. The software is paired with hardware programming stations (such as the PG9xx set) to read, modify, and flash device settings.

: Requires a Windows-compatible PC and connects via RS232 or USB using a standard Swissphone programming attachment like the PG9xx.
